    Amazon DynamoDB is a versatile key-value and document database that provides exceptional single-digit millisecond performance, regardless of scale. As a fully managed service, it offers multi-region, multimaster durability along with integrated security features, backup and restore capabilities, and in-memory caching designed for internet-scale applications. With the ability to handle over 10 trillion requests daily and support peak loads exceeding 20 million requests per second, it serves a wide range of businesses. Prominent companies like Lyft, Airbnb, and Redfin, alongside major enterprises such as Samsung, Toyota, and Capital One, rely on DynamoDB for their critical operations, leveraging its scalability and performance.     Apache Hive is a data warehouse solution that enables the efficient reading, writing, and management of substantial datasets stored across distributed systems using SQL. It allows users to apply structure to pre-existing data in storage. To facilitate user access, it comes equipped with a command line interface and a JDBC driver. As an open-source initiative, Apache Hive is maintained by dedicated volunteers at the Apache Software Foundation. Initially part of the Apache® Hadoop® ecosystem, it has since evolved into an independent top-level project. Users typically implement traditional SQL queries through the MapReduce Java API, which can complicate the execution of SQL applications on distributed data. However, Hive simplifies this process by offering a SQL abstraction that allows for the integration of SQL-like queries, known as HiveQL, into the underlying Java framework, eliminating the need to delve into the complexities of the low-level Java API. This makes working with large datasets more accessible and efficient for developers.

    Impala offers rapid response times and accommodates numerous concurrent users for business intelligence and analytical inquiries within the Hadoop ecosystem, supporting technologies such as Iceberg, various open data formats, and multiple cloud storage solutions. Additionally, it exhibits linear scalability, even when deployed in environments with multiple tenants. The platform seamlessly integrates with Hadoop's native security measures and employs Kerberos for user authentication, while the Ranger module provides a means to manage permissions, ensuring that only authorized users and applications can access specific data. You can leverage the same file formats, data types, metadata, and frameworks for security and resource management as those used in your Hadoop setup, avoiding unnecessary infrastructure and preventing data duplication or conversion. For users familiar with Apache Hive, Impala is compatible with the same metadata and ODBC driver, streamlining the transition. It also supports SQL, which eliminates the need to develop a new implementation from scratch. With Impala, a greater number of users can access and analyze a wider array of data through a unified repository, relying on metadata that tracks information right from the source to analysis.     Apache Phoenix provides low-latency OLTP and operational analytics on Hadoop by merging the advantages of traditional SQL with the flexibility of NoSQL. It utilizes HBase as its underlying storage, offering full ACID transaction support alongside late-bound, schema-on-read capabilities. Fully compatible with other Hadoop ecosystem tools such as Spark, Hive, Pig, Flume, and MapReduce, it establishes itself as a reliable data platform for OLTP and operational analytics through well-defined, industry-standard APIs. When a SQL query is executed, Apache Phoenix converts it into a series of HBase scans, managing these scans to deliver standard JDBC result sets seamlessly. The framework's direct interaction with the HBase API, along with the implementation of coprocessors and custom filters, enables performance metrics that can reach milliseconds for simple queries and seconds for larger datasets containing tens of millions of rows.
